Docker Swarm如何在不同的主机上使用不同的配置呢?
问题描述
不同的机器配置不一样,PHP是cli跑的(其实是workerman),所以要设置一下worker数
看了一下swarm,使用起来是在compose文件加了一些deploy配置
version: "3"
services:
wordpress:
image: wordpress
ports:
- 80:80
networks:
- overlay
environment:
WORDPRESS_DB_HOST: db:3306
WORDPRESS_DB_USER: wordpress
WORDPRESS_DB_PASSWORD: wordpress
deploy:
mode: replicated
replicas: 3
//...
manager节点会把副本放到worker里(manager自己也可以作为worker),问题是不同的机器需要不同的配置呢?
这个怎么解决呢?(swarm可能就是考虑所有的机器一样的配置)
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论